Transaction 5eb156e03ce5ec180c22081e8baa260e1bb9b65368ee3de9242f8dbdd4385b2a
1 Input
1 Output
-
5eb156e03ce5ec180c22081e8baa260e1bb9b65368ee3de9242f8dbdd4385b2a:0
- value
- 24580
- script pubkey
- OP_0 OP_PUSHBYTES_32 483e38d630adc3ccde1b17ca0033cf12b85b73e41965015c05f70e8668025ed0
- address
- bc1qfqlr343s4hpuehsmzl9qqv70z2u9kulyr9jszhq97u8gv6qztmgqpahhzr